WebThe microwave link is a point-to-point (P2P) radio signal transmission system that is used to transport mobile data. A microwave link can cover a distance of up to 150 kilometres between a transmitter and a receiver. Originally developed for military applications, it is now widely used in mobile networks for connecting sites (backhaul). Web18 jul. 2024 · Network connections utilizing fiber and copper are forms of wired backhaul, while microwave connections are a method of wireless backhaul. These connections transport voice, video, and data traffic to a mobile switching center (MSC), which is a building where wireless carriers house their Internet routers and voice switching equipment. Web7 jan. 2024 · RFC2544 – Throughput test. Throughput test is rather basic and even the name is rather self-explanatory – it will measure maximal amount of data you can pass through a device or link. The throughput is measured for the distribution of frame sizes mentioned above – one trial for each frame-size.
